At just 15 years old, Charlotte Gower is making waves in the world of deaf swimming. An S15 classified swimmer, Charlotte represents both Rugby Swimming Club and GB Deaf Swimming, while also being part of Swim England’s National Youth Development Pathway—a testament to her dedication and talent.
Last year, Charlotte impressed on the national stage, reaching multiple finals at the Summer and Winter National Championships and setting several GB Deaf Swimming youth and adult records. Her relentless pursuit of excellence has now led to an exciting milestone—she has been provisionally selected to represent Great Britain at the Deaflympics in Tokyo this November. With her sights set on the podium, she hopes to be a strong contender for medals.
Before heading to Tokyo, Charlotte remains focused on her training, preparing for two major competitions: the Aquatics GB Swimming Championships and the Next Gen Championships 2025. With her incredible work ethic and determination, the future looks bright for this rising star.
